Output 9767326f778ec0abfdebec0f81a1636c5654753d65e334ded9e4bc79eb0d7d26:0

value
22588991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c5527af2c113ffc1ec2a93b372eb3fbbb337094 OP_EQUALVERIFY OP_CHECKSIG
address
17xcNFhRc6MSctbm2dV8U9rt9MHV83hYg6
transaction
9767326f778ec0abfdebec0f81a1636c5654753d65e334ded9e4bc79eb0d7d26
confirmations
662552
spent
true